Release checklist — Lanternwalk audio-guide app, v4.2. Verify offline tour packs for the Casperell Maritime Museum download and resume correctly on flaky Wi-Fi. Confirm narration playback survives interruptions from device calls, and that the new Whistler Gallery map renders on low-end tablets. Sign off only after the localization smoke suite passes in all six languages. The candidate build token appears below.

session token of yahap-fafop = htk9_f6aa94135

Ticket: autocomplete index slow in staging. The Nimblefind suggest service was rebuilding its prefix index on every request because INDEX_WARM_ON_BOOT was false and INDEX_REFRESH_SEC was set to 1. Corrected to warm-on-boot with a 300s refresh. While fixing this we found the indexer couldn't authenticate to the Drayhollow search cluster, so rebuilds fell back to a cold path. The cluster credential belongs in .env.staging on the next line.

vault entry, fadup-tagag: RELAY_SECRET8=2fd92179

Subject: Handover — GridWeave release duty

Hi, taking over from me this week for GridWeave, the crossword generator. Pending: v2.8 candidate is built and tested; puzzle-pack validation passed Tuesday. Deploy window is Thursday morning. Rollback plan is in the runbook, section four. Before pushing to the distribution bucket, sign the bundle with the release key, which follows below.

deploy key for kagup-bawig: bky9_ZMq28eTw9